I'm new to zfs, with the new RC start to support ZFS, I'm quite excited to test it as I happened to have some 16T disks on hands, my unraid server is mainly used as plex media server and torrent downloading server
My setup is to first download to SSD cache and move to this pool for seeding and hard link the file for plex; the pool create with 1M recordsize, during the 2 days testing, I find out when qbit is seeding with 20M/s, the zpool iostat show the actually reading is around 80-150MB/s, which is 4-8 times read amplification, my pool is 5 x 16T raidz, I did some search and tended to think the read amplification cannot be avoided, I don't want this as it is kind of wasting and might also create some extra heat.
For me, I don't think the ZFS suit for my use case, so I start to this topic to discuss the pro and con of zfs for different use case, which might help new ZFS user like me to choose between array, zfs, btrfs for different use case